Documentation
Definition
When you have a position outflow in single position management (lot management), the consumption sequence procedure determines which part of the position is sold.
The following procedures are available:
- LIFO = Last In First Out: If you use this procedure, you sell the position that was purchased most recently.
- FIFO = First in First Out: If you use this procedure, you sell the position that has been on your books the longest.
- Manual assignment: If you choose this option, a dialog box appears each time you make a sale in which you can enter the positions you wish to sell. You can split the sale across various single positions.
- Manual assignment for zero bonds: This procedure is for "legacy positions" in zero bonds. It corresponds to the manual assignment option, except that in this case a sale can only relate to one single position.
